Summary
French to English:   more detail...
  1. Palau:
  2. Wiktionary:


French

Detailed Translations for Palau from French to English

Palau:

Palau

  1. Palau
    the Palau

Translation Matrix for Palau:

NounRelated TranslationsOther Translations
Palau Palau Palaos

Wiktionary Translations for Palau:

Palau
  1. -
Palau
proper noun
  1. Republic of Palau